Transaction 5fd1132cc3154648550c8c5e3eb2fd78405669ef19d1bc8159109b683914a70e

2 Input
1 Outputs
  • 5fd1132cc3154648550c8c5e3eb2fd78405669ef19d1bc8159109b683914a70e:0
  • value  7600000
    address  3BMEXfFF75gmsTYUojVGWBAE2bWjMm2WWt